Résumé En

Within the framework of these proceedings, we want to focus more specifically on the social actors who maintain a privileged link with the olive tree heritage. Our aim is thus to better understand their commitment and the process of awareness and mobilization that from the collective of actors, considered as “stakeholders” linked to the olive tree, become members of a community that claims this heritage, seeking to preserve it to bequeath it to future generations. In this way, we question the privileged link that people have with their heritage.Three axes allow us to dialogue on this theme :- What are the forms of patrimonial commitment?- Why claim the heritage of the olive tree?- Who are the actors linked to the olive tree heritage?
